Saorsa Art Gallery
Saorsa Art Gallery is an art gallery in Edinburgh, Scotland which is located on Deanhaugh Street. Saorsa Art Gallery is situated nearby to Stock Bridge, as well as near the park Jubilee Gardens.- Opening hours: Thursday—Sunday noon—4:00 PM
- Type: Art gallery
- Address: 8 Deanhaugh Street, Edinburgh, EH4 1LY

Edinburgh Castle
Photo: Stephencdickson, CC BY-SA 4.0.
Edinburgh Castle is a historic castle in Edinburgh, Scotland. It stands on Castle Rock, which has been occupied by humans since at least the Iron Age. There has been a royal castle on the rock since the reign of Malcolm III in the 11th century, and the castle continued to be a royal residence until 1633. Silvermills
Neighborhood
Silvermills, once an ancient village, has been part of Edinburgh since 1809. The village is most likely to have taken its name from mills erected to smelt and refine silver ore which had been found at Hilderstone in Linlithgowshire in 1607 or, alternatively, from some of the alchemical projects of James IV or James V.
Moray Estate
Neighborhood
Photo: Brian McNeil, CC BY 3.0.
The Moray Estate, also known as the Moray Feu, is an early 19th century building venture attaching the west side of the New Town, Edinburgh. Built on an awkward and steeply sloping site, it has been described as a masterpiece of urban planning.
